Runes class Null safety
The runes (integer Unicode code points) of a String.
The characters of a string are encoded in UTF-16. Decoding UTF-16, which
combines surrogate pairs, yields Unicode code points. Following a similar
terminology to Go, Dart uses the name 'rune' for an integer representing a
Unicode code point. Use the runes property to get the runes of a string.
Example:
const string = 'Dart';
final runes = string.runes.toList();
print(runes); // [68, 97, 114, 116]
For a character outside the Basic Multilingual Plane (plane 0) that is composed of a surrogate pair, runes combines the pair and returns a single integer.
For example, the Unicode character for "Man" emoji ('👨', U+1F468) is
combined from the surrogates U+d83d and U+dc68.
Example:
const emojiMan = '👨';
print(emojiMan.runes); // (128104)
// Surrogate pairs:
for (final item in emojiMan.codeUnits) {
print(item.toRadixString(16));
// d83d
// dc68
}
